Bruce has a long track record of success in the legal tech sector – both as an entrepreneur, and as a legaltech expert.
In 1987, Bruce founded Wilson Technology, a custom legal software provider. Wilson Technology was named to the Deloitte & Touche Fast50 list five out of six consecutive years for being one of the fastest-growing technology companies in the Delaware Valley. In 2005, Wilson Technology was acquired by Thomson Elite, where Bruce headed up the newly created Business Intelligence segment.
In 2009, Bruce responded to a call from the market and founded Wilson Legal Solutions, which was initially focused on providing high-calibre project teams to drive successful implementations of next-generation finance systems. In the years since then, Bruce has guided the growth of the business, charting a course through three acquisitions, and expanding the company into a full-service technology consultancy providing specialist expertise in finance systems, CRM, risk & intake, advanced data analytics, and training & adoption.
Following the merger of Wilson Allen with LAC Group, Bruce is taking up the role of Chairman of the merged company. In his own words, Bruce says:
